As BMW readies to wave goodbye to the M3 Coupe and say hello to the M4, tuners are preparing final aftermarket packages for the high-performance two-door with German-based tuning house Alpha-N Performance the latest to announce some special pieces for the current-gen BMW M3. Dubbed the Alpha-N BT92 program, the styling part of the package includes a carbon-fiber body kit, made up of new bumpers, a lower front spoiler, hood, wider fenders, side skirts, rear arch extensions, boot lid spoiler, and integrated rear diffuser.

An Ohlins coilover suspension combines with 19-inch three-piece S3 alloys, while inside Recaro Sportster CS seats come with matching door panels and rear bench all trimmed in Alcantara. Power upgrades come way of a stroker kit including a new crankshaft, piston and connecting rods that increases displacement of the V8 from 4.0 to 4.6 liters. That's combined with a remapped ECU and MAC carbon-fiber air box that sees output boosted by 76 hp and 51 lb-ft to 490 hp and 346 lb-ft of torque. The result is a 0-62 mph time of 4.5 seconds and 195 mph top speed.
